Impact of Global Interconnection

The impact of global interconnection is massive. Economically, it leads to increased trade, investment, and economic growth. Businesses can expand their markets and reach consumers in different parts of the world. Culturally, it promotes the exchange of ideas, values, and lifestyles. People can learn about different cultures and appreciate diversity. Technologically, it drives innovation and progress. The sharing of knowledge and technology accelerates advancements in various fields. However, this also has some drawbacks. Economically, it can lead to job displacement in some countries as companies move production to places with lower labor costs. Culturally, it can lead to the homogenization of cultures, where local traditions are overshadowed by global trends. Technologically, it can lead to the digital divide, where access to technology is unevenly distributed.

B is for Borders: Breaking Down Barriers

'B' is all about Borders. This letter signifies the reduction of barriers – whether they be physical, economic, or cultural. Globalization involves the integration of economies, societies, and cultures. This means that borders are becoming more porous. It doesn't mean that borders disappear entirely. It means the restrictions on trade, travel, and communication are getting lessened. Economic globalization involves the removal of trade barriers, such as tariffs and quotas. This makes it easier for goods, services, and investments to flow across borders. Socially, globalization is breaking down cultural barriers. This enables people from different backgrounds to interact and exchange ideas. Technological advancements, such as the internet and social media, have played a huge role. They have created new ways for people to connect and communicate. The impact of this is seen in the international movement of people. It’s also seen in the growth of international tourism and migration. The impact is seen in the increased cultural exchange. This leads to a greater understanding and appreciation of other cultures. Breaking down borders, however, also presents challenges. Increased competition can put pressure on local businesses. The movement of people can lead to social tensions. It may also lead to the spread of diseases. It’s all about finding a balance between the benefits of globalization and the need to manage its risks. It also requires international cooperation and shared responsibility.

S is for Society: The Impact on Communities

Finally, we arrive at 'S,' which represents Society. This letter emphasizes the effects of globalization on the structure of human societies. Globalization influences every aspect of community life. It has a big effect on economies, cultures, and social structures. Globalization can cause economic changes. It causes shifts in labor markets, and the rise of multinational corporations. Culturally, globalization leads to increased cultural exchange. It includes both the spread of global popular culture and the preservation of local traditions. Socially, globalization affects issues like inequality, migration, and social cohesion. It challenges existing social norms and values. Globalization has both positive and negative effects on societies. Economic growth and improved standards of living are common. However, it can also lead to job displacement, environmental degradation, and increased social disparities. It's really all about a mixed bag. Understanding the impacts of globalization on societies. Understanding the need to manage these forces is essential. The aim is to make positive outcomes and lessen the negative ones. The key is to make it a more inclusive and equitable world. This is achieved by creating policies and initiatives that consider the well-being of all people.
